Chinese New Year, also called Lunar New Year or Spring Festival, falls on a different Gregorian date each year between January 21 and February 20. In the United States it is a civic observance, not a federal public holiday.

Opens the year in Chinese tradition — red envelopes, reunion dinners, lion dances in Chinatowns from San Francisco to New York. The Gregorian date shifts because the holiday follows the lunar calendar, not January 1.

Is Chinese New Year a public holiday?

No at federal level. It is not listed in 5 U.S.C. § 6103. Federal offices, Federal Reserve Banks, USPS and the NYSE typically operate a normal schedule.

Some US cities and school districts observe it locally. That is not a national closure and is not claimed here.

What day is Chinese New Year?

The date is the first day of the first Chinese lunisolar month. There is no Gregorian weekday rule, so this site looks up each year from a sourced table rather than inventing an astronomical engine.
